What Is Bespoke Training?

Bespoke training is a great way to train individuals in specific areas of a business. These courses are tailored to a single area of the business, and they are an excellent choice for people who want to progress their careers within their company. A bespoke training course will save an individual time and money by tailoring it to their exact needs. By contrast, a generic course can be adapted to suit a company's needs and may not be suited to a single individual.

Disadvantages of off-the-shelf training courses

 

Off-the-shelf training courses are suitable for companies looking to provide basic skills training. Typically, these courses are more generic and will suit the needs of a variety of employees. However, if your employees have specific needs and require training in specific areas, bespoke training courses will be more effective.

 

One advantage of bespoke training is that bespoke training is more customisable. Off-the-shelf courses are often more cost-effective than bespoke courses. They can be quickly deployed, and they do not require content designers. The disadvantage is that they may not be tailored to individual learners.

 

Off-the-shelf courses are also easier to implement. They don't require the development, testing, and revision required to create bespoke training. These courses can be added to your LMS. They can also be updated more easily than bespoke training.

Benefits of bespoke training

 

Bespoke training courses are designed specifically for your company's needs. They take more time to create but give your organisation complete control of their training program. This approach can help you close employee performance gaps. Bespoke training courses are best for organisations that need in-depth training on internal processes and detailed themes. They can also be updated regularly to meet the needs of your organisation.

 

Bespoke training is more effective than generic courses for many reasons. The course is specifically designed for your team's needs, allowing you to discuss any sensitive issues and problems with the trainer. You can also schedule the training in a convenient time, or spread the course over several short intensive courses or longer sessions. Bespoke training is also more cost-effective as you can reduce per-delegate costs and eliminate travel expenses.

Cost of bespoke training

 

The Staffordshire Chamber of Commerce has commissioned the Staffordshire Skills Hub to provide support for the cost of bespoke training for SMEs in the area. Businesses from any sector can apply for a grant, which covers up to PS5,000 of the cost of training courses. To apply, businesses must complete a needs analysis form. The training can include accountancy courses, CRM courses, or even specialised engineering courses to train employees to use specific business machinery.

Time taken to develop bespoke training

 

Bespoke training solutions are a great way to develop a program that is tailored to the exact needs of your business. These programs require less time from your employees and are designed to ensure maximum results in less time. The learning experience should also be tailored to suit your specific training requirements and assessment process.

 

Creating a bespoke training programme is not easy. It requires extensive planning and careful development. This process also takes time and effort, which may not be conducive to your budget. However, it is possible to find ready-made training materials online. A good example would be an Excel training course. These courses can be used by many different departments and employees.

 

According to the authors of the report, an hour-long instructor-led course takes an average of 43 hours to develop. This means that a single training day can take up to 30 days to complete. The resources required for developing bespoke training will vary depending on the content and the size of the organisation. However, economies of scale should be considered when estimating development time.
